Because Rakhi Deserves More Than Just a Thread: Royal Enfield’s Sibling Gift Edit

Siblinghood isn’t simple—it’s messy, hilarious, and rock solid. From childhood brawls to adult backup plans, no bond is quite like this one. This Raksha Bandhan, skip the usual post and gift your sibling something as dependable and daring as they are with Royal Enfield Apparel’s curated collection.

For Brothers Who Live for the Ride:

Gravel Riding Jacket – INR 10,990


For the sibling who thrives on off-roading and long hauls, this jacket is built for endurance. Made from Ribtex bonded stretch fabric with breathable mesh and CE Level 2 protection, it offers freedom of movement, reinforced safety zones, and storage for every adventure.

Eco Explorer Shirt – INR 6,800


Crafted from Himalayan grass and BCI cotton, this sustainable shirt uses bamboo yarn, recycled thread, and natural dye for an eco-conscious statement. The perfect pick for nature lovers who walk the talk.

Roll Top Stripes Backpack – INR 2,500


Functional and iconic, this 600D polyester backpack nods to Royal Enfield’s Thick and Thin stripe heritage. A roll-top design, laptop compartment, and ample storage make it ideal for daily rides or impromptu trips.

For Sisters Who Prefer Grit with Grace:

Classic Sling Bag – INR 1,250


For the one who keeps things minimal and classic, this molded crossbody is inspired by the Classic 350’s toolbox. Compact yet impactful, it’s the go-to for errands and mini adventures.

Aerospeed Women’s Boots – INR 6,000


Built with 100% abrasion-resistant leather, these boots offer TPR ankle protection, reflective detailing, and a rugged sole for safety and style. Whether on the road or the run, they say: I’ve got your back.
